What is a generative AI associate?

Generative AI Associates are professionals who support the development, implementation, and management of AI systems that create new content such as text, images, audio, or code. They often work with machine learning models, particularly those based on generative techniques like large language models or diffusion models. Their responsibilities may include data preparation, model training, prompt engineering, and evaluating AI outputs. Generative AI Associates typically collaborate with data scientists, engineers, and product teams to ensure AI solutions meet business and ethical standards.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a generative AI associ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Generative AI Associate, strong foundations in machine learning, data analysis, and programming (often Python) are essential,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with popular AI fr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, and experience using cloud platforms like AWS or Azure are commonly required, along with knowledge of prompt engineering and large language models. Creative problem-solving, effective communication, and a collaborative mindset are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ities enable associates to design innovative AI solutions, communicate complex ideas, and work efficiently in fast-evolving, interdisciplinary environments.

Job description

Job Summary:
KPMG is a renowned company providing audit, tax, and advisory services across important industries. They are currently seeking a Data Scientist to join their Audit Technology Alliance organization, focusing on developing generative AI solutions and collaborating with teams to enhance technology applications.
Responsibilities:
• Develop and implement core components of generative AI solutions, including RAG pipelines and context engineering features, within our established architecture; driving quality into prompt engineering and optimization for business use cases
• Support senior team members in the implementation of RAG pipelines and context engineering systems by building and testing specific modules
• Collaborate with AI engineers and other data scientists to integrate model outputs into the broader microservice architecture
• Focus on learning and applying our technology stack, including LangChain/LangGraph, Azure AI Search, and our AKS-based infrastructure
• Drive product advancement by diligently executing experiments, documenting results, and contributing to our culture of continuous improvement
• Participate actively in agile ceremonies and contribute to the team's collective knowledge of generative AI, audit methodologies, and best practices
• Act with integrity, professionalism, and personal responsibility to uphold KPMG's respectful and courteous work environment
Qualifications:
Required:
• Minimum one year of experience or strong internship/academic projects in data science, machine learning, or software engineering
• Minimum of a Bachelor's degree is required
• Foundational knowledge of machine learning concepts and Python for data analysis; familiarity with LLMs and frameworks like LangChain is preferred
• Exposure to cloud platforms (preferably Azure) and data platforms like Databricks or Microsoft Fabric
• Familiarity with the principles of the software development lifecycle (SDLC) and version control tools like ADO and Github
•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with an eagerness to learn and a collaborative, team-oriented mindset (200TEC)
